What are the typical career paths and advancement opportunities available for someone who completes BMW Training?

Completing BMW Training opens the door to a range of career paths within BMW dealerships and service centers, such as becoming a certified BMW technician, master technician, or even moving into technical management roles. Many graduates start as entry-level technicians and, with experience and additional certifications, can advance to senior positions or specialize in areas like diagnostics or high-voltage systems. BMW also offers continuous learning and development programs, supporting growth into roles such as workshop foreman or service manager. This structured career progression is supported by BMW’s global network, providing opportunities for long-term professional development.

What is BMW training?

BMW training refers to a series of specialized educational programs and courses designed to equip BMW employees, technicians, and dealership staff with the necessary skills and knowledge to work with BMW vehicles. These trainings cover topics such as the latest automotive technologies, diagnostics, service procedures, and customer service standards. BMW training programs ensure that staff are up to date with the brand's innovations and can provide high-quality service to customers. They are often delivered through a mix of classroom instruction, online modules, and hands-on workshops at BMW training centers.

Responsibilities
  • Performs diagnosis, repairs, and maintenance for customer and dealership vehicles.
  • Fully understands and carries out repair orders as dispatched.
  • Conducts full inspection, diagnosis, and troubleshooting to determine repair needs.
  • Performs quality control checks to ensure repairs are completed.
  • Ensures that required documentation is complete and is in compliance with regulations and standards.
  • Helps maintain shop appearance and safety standards and ensures the shop runs in an efficient manner by performing duties such as inventory stocking and other general functions.
  • Follows all shop policy, procedure, safety, and environmental rules.
  • Maintains cleanliness of vehicles while performing service or repairs.
  • Communicates effectively with Service Advisor and Parts department personnel
  • Participates in company and BMW training and education to further develop expertise. Attends all staff meetings, trainings, and educational classes as required.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Qualifications
  • High school diploma or GED required
  • Post-secondary automotive training or equivalent work experience
  • One year of dealer-level or large facility experience preferred
  • Broad scope of automotive mechanical/electrical knowledge
  • Unrestricted driver's license and clean driving record
  • Excellent communication, customer service, and problem solving skills, including the ability to maintain composure under stress
  • Excellent interpersonal skills to interact professionally with customers, vendors, and staff
  • Highly professional and dependable
  • Safety and customer service oriented
  • Basic computer and internet skills
